Have you ever wondered who lives at the bottom of of your recycling bin?

It’s the Bin Goblins of course!

Meet Dustin Duster, Metallic Alec and all their Bin Goblin friends in a live puppet show by Wild Boor Ideas. Then have a go at making your very own Bin Goblin hand puppet to take home!

Workshops last for one hour and are recommended for children aged 4+

 

Sessions last for one hour and run at 11.00am and 2.00pm

The Museum is accessible for wheelchair users and baby carriers. There is step-free, level entry access to the Town Hall is via the entrance closest to Carfax (to the left of the main steps as you face the Town Hall). Inside the Museum, Museum Makers is accessible via a platform lift and lift to the basement level. Accessible toilets are available in the Museum (close to Museum Makers) and in the Town Hall on the ground floor, before entering the Museum.
